How to Rank in Google AI Mode

The short answer

To rank in Google AI Mode, publish content that answers specific questions in the first sentence, backs claims with cited evidence, and covers a topic deeply enough that Gemini can pull a confident synthesis from your page.

Understand how AI Mode selects sources

Google AI Mode runs a query fan-out: it breaks your question into sub-questions, searches for each one, and synthesizes an answer from the pages that best resolve those sub-questions. This means a single page rarely wins alone. Instead, pages that cleanly answer one facet of a topic get pulled into the composite answer.

The practical implication is that you should map the sub-questions around your primary query and make sure each one has a dedicated, well-structured passage on your site. Think in terms of passages, not just pages, because AI Mode extracts and stitches together the most relevant snippets rather than reading a page top to bottom.

Write extractable, self-contained answers

Lead each section with a direct answer in one or two sentences, then expand. AI Mode favors passages that stand on their own without needing the surrounding context, so avoid burying the payoff under three paragraphs of setup. A reader dropped into the middle of your section should still get a complete answer.

Use plain declarative sentences, define terms the first time you use them, and keep the subject of each sentence concrete. Ambiguous pronouns and vague hedging make a passage harder to extract cleanly, which lowers the chance the model quotes or cites you.

Build the supporting signals

AI Mode still leans on classic ranking signals to decide which pages enter the candidate set. Fast load times, crawlable HTML, internal links from related pages, and clear author and publisher information all raise the odds your content is retrieved in the first place. If a page cannot rank in traditional search, it rarely surfaces in AI Mode either.

Add structured data where it fits the content type, keep facts current with visible update dates, and interlink related pages so the model can traverse your topic cluster. The goal is to look like the most complete, trustworthy source on the specific question, not just one of many thin pages.

Measure and iterate

Track which queries trigger AI Mode for your topics and whether your domain appears among the cited links. Because AI answers change frequently, treat measurement as continuous rather than a one-time audit. Note the phrasing of questions where you win and where you lose.

When you are absent from an answer you should own, inspect the sources that were cited and identify the sub-question they answered better than you. Then close that gap with a sharper passage, better evidence, or a supporting page that covers the missing angle.

Frequently asked questions

Is Google AI Mode different from AI Overviews?

Yes. AI Overviews are the summary boxes that appear above traditional results, while AI Mode is a dedicated conversational search experience that runs a deeper query fan-out. Both reward extractable, well-sourced answers, but AI Mode synthesizes across more sub-questions.

Do I need new content to rank in AI Mode?

Not always. Often you can restructure existing pages so each section answers a distinct sub-question in its opening sentence. Fill genuine coverage gaps with new supporting pages only where your topic cluster is incomplete.
